MONZA: World championship leading British rookie Lewis Hamilton (right) warned on Sunday that his dream of lifting the title in his debut season could be wrecked by the 'spy-gate' scandal that has rocked Formula One.
As his team celebrated a dominant one-two triumph, their first in the Italian Grand Prix at Monza, in which defending champion Fernando Alonso of Spain came home ahead of Hamilton, the young Englishman revealed his amazement at the politics and chicanery in the sport.
